31.116Sgmcgarry# GENERIC machine description file
41.116Sgmcgarry# 
51.116Sgmcgarry# This machine description file is used to generate the default NetBSD
61.116Sgmcgarry# kernel.  The generic kernel does not include all options, subsystems
71.116Sgmcgarry# and device drivers, but should be useful for most applications.
81.1Stsubai#
91.116Sgmcgarry# The machine description file can be customised for your specific
101.116Sgmcgarry# machine to reduce the kernel size and improve its performance.
111.116Sgmcgarry#
121.116Sgmcgarry# For further information on compiling NetBSD kernels, see the config(8)
131.116Sgmcgarry# man page.
141.116Sgmcgarry#
151.116Sgmcgarry# For further information on hardware support for this architecture, see
161.116Sgmcgarry# the intro(4) man page.  For further information about kernel options
171.116Sgmcgarry# for this architecture, see the options(4) man page.  For an explanation
181.116Sgmcgarry# of each device driver in this file see the section 4 man page for the
191.116Sgmcgarry# device.

1841.159Snathanw# Optional Mac keyboard tweaks
1851.159Snathanw
1861.159Snathanw# Tweak the keyboard driver to treat the caps lock key on an ADB
1871.159Snathanw# keyboard as a control key; requires special remapping because of
1881.159Snathanw# ADB's strange emulation of a mechanically-locked key.
1891.247Suwe#options 	CAPS_IS_CONTROL
1901.159Snathanw
1911.159Snathanw# On Mac laptops, several function keys double as "hot keys"
1921.159Snathanw# (brightness, volume, eject) when the Fn modifier is held down.  Mac
1931.159Snathanw# OS X likes to reprogram the keyboard controller to send hot key
1941.159Snathanw# events when Fn is not held down and send function key events when it
1951.159Snathanw# is.  This option transforms the non-keyboard "button" events back
1961.159Snathanw# into function key events.
1971.250Smacallan# enabled by default since trying to control brightness with those causes
1981.250Smacallan# trouble on pretty much all halfway recent Apple laptops
1991.250Smacallanoptions 	FORCE_FUNCTION_KEYS

4001.184Sjklos# awacs is disabled because on most systems (7300 - 9600 PowerMacs,
4011.184Sjklos# many kinds of G4s), very heavy load can cause the machine to lock
4021.184Sjklos# up. ONLY enable this if your machine is never under heavy load, or
4031.184Sjklos# you'd rather have audio than worry about occasional lockups.
4041.130Sbriggs#awacs*	at obio?			# Apple audio device
